About the Training Contract​

  • Duration: 2 years 
  • Start Date: November 2026 
  • Hands-On Experience: Manage real files, attend client meetings, and work alongside experienced solicitors who will mentor and support you throughout. 
  • Seat Rotations: Experience 2 to 4 seats across diverse areas of law: 
  • Corporate & Commercial
  • Residential Conveyancing
  • Commercial Property
  • Family Law
  • Litigation
  • Personal Injury (including Clinical Negligence & Industrial Disease)
  • Wills & Probate

Who We're Looking For

  • Graduates who have completed SQE1 & SQE2 or LPC by July 2026
  • Minimum 2:1 degree in any subject
  • Excellent client care and communication skills
  • Team player with strong commercial awareness
  • Previous legal experience is desirable but not essential

Our Recruitment Process

  1. Online Application Form
  2. Video Interview
  3. Assessment day at our office

Key Dates

  • Closing Date: 28 February 2026 
  • Video Interviews: March/April 2026 
  • Assessment Centre: May 2026
